Summary: The role is for a Workday Benefits Specialist who will support a phased implementation project with flexible, part-time hours. The position requires expertise in Workday Benefits and involves collaboration with stakeholders during the configuration and testing phases. The commitment will start low and increase over time, making it suitable for those seeking a long-term consultancy opportunity. Candidates must hold relevant Workday certifications and be able to work independently.
Key Responsibilities:
- Supporting a phased Workday Benefits project beginning with early discovery and preparation work.
- Providing expert guidance on Workday Benefits configuration, processes, and best practices.
- Assisting with requirements clarification, system analysis, and solution recommendations.
- Collaborating with internal stakeholders and Workday specialists during configuration and testing.
- Ensuring compliance with programme governance, including certification requirements.
- Managing documentation, knowledge transfer, and ongoing support activities as needed.
- Adjusting weekly hours in line with project phases - approximately 2 hours per week during Phase 0, rising to 4-6 hours per week from March through December 2026.
Key Skills:
- Workday Pro Benefits Services Certification (mandatory).
- Workday Implementer Certification (mandatory).
- Ability and willingness to transfer relevant certifications to the client (mandatory requirement).
- Proven experience supporting Workday Benefits implementations or enhancements.
- Strong understanding of Workday configuration, testing, and documentation practices.
- Excellent communication and stakeholder-management skills.
- Ability to work independently and deliver results within flexible, part-time weekly hours.
